Today.Az » Politics » Baku’s ambassador presents credentials to Malian President
07 June 2017 [13:00] - Today.Az


Azerbaijani Ambassador to Mali Tarik Aliyev has presented his credentials to country`s President Ibrahim Boubacar Keita.

Aliyev provided an insight into Armenia-Azerbaijan Nagorno-Karabakh conflict, saying Azerbaijan now has more than one million refugees and IDPs, Azertac reported.

The two also exchanged views on cooperation prospects, and pointed out great potential for development of relation between the two countries.

President Boubacar Keita asked the Azerbaijani ambassador to extend best wishes to President Ilham Aliyev.

The two counties established diplomatic relations in November  1996.  

Mali is keen to develop bilateral ties with Azerbaijan and seeks to study Azerbaijan's experience, technical capabilities as well as management experience in various fields of economy.

There are also good prospects for cooperation with Azerbaijan in military-technical and energy spheres.
